    "The Fay vineyard was planted in 1961 and acquired by SLWC in 1986. The vines were largely replanted in the mid 90s and are now in their prime, producing superb Cabernet fruit. On the nose, delicate violet aromas invigorate the bouquet of cherries, espresso, chocolate, truffles and underlying core of sweet cassis fruit. The rich and luscious palate displays a vast array of savoury notes, backed up by bitter chocolate, plum and cassis decadence. Long and silky smooth in the mouth, it’s drinking wonderfully now but will reward anyone with 10-15 years of patience."

    "Regarded as one of the finest sites in Puligny Montrachet, 'Les Pucelles' neighbours the Grand Crus of Batard and Bienvenues. Similar in style to its big brothers, the 2007 'Les Pucelles' from Jomain is superb. A powerful nose of citrus peel, buttered toast, toasted hazelnuts and lemon curd. Gob-smackingly gorgeous, it is rich and powerful but maintains a wonderful elegance due to the fantastic mineral / citrus backbone. Sensational!!"

    "A blend of Chardonnay and Grechetto and aged in French oak, Antinori's Cervaro is the benchmark for white wines of this style in the Umbria region. The 2007 Cervaro has a rich 'Burgundian' nose of vanilla, French toast, baked apples, peaches and cinnamon spice. The palate is exceptionally rich and textured, with stone fruits, creme brulee and sweet toasty oak. The finish is long and luscious, harmonised by palate cleansing acidity."
